Runbook 12.1 — Recalled chargers, Kestwick pallet. The pallet of recalled Voltrey chargers stays shrink-wrapped and tagged red in bay 4. No units leave for resale; the whole pallet returns to the Voltrey returns hub on Friday's run. The driver's coordinator confirms the manifest before loading. Follow the hand-over instruction below when the courier arrives.

dispatch memo: the sorius tamius courier leaves the praeth ledger at gate 4873 under passcode 928014

Hi team,

Before I hand off the 3.2 release, please note the humidity sensor drift reported on Verdana controllers in the Elmbrook trial site. Drift exceeds 4% after roughly ten days of continuous operation; firmware 3.2.1 adds an automatic recalibration cycle every 72 hours. Support should advise growers to install 3.2.1 and trigger a manual recalibration once. The hotfix bundle must be verified before distribution, so I'm including the signing key used for the 3.2.1 packages below.

release key, fahof-yagap: bky3_m5d

**Q: Why does the Lottvale garage occupancy feed show negative stall counts?**

A: The Kerbline sensors occasionally double-report exits during shift changes, which skews the running tally until the nightly reconciliation job runs. Do not manually adjust counts; escalate instead to the Feeds rotation. The full reconciliation schedule and escalation steps are documented on the internal runbook page below.

wiki page, kahog-hahig: https://vault.zemvargrid.internal/display/deploy/repo/settings/merge_requests/job/settings/6f3b933774dbc5320a4daa18

Meeting notes — Torchlight Revue tour logistics (excerpt)

Discussed crating of the stage props for the Harrowfield leg: the mirrored archway and both lantern towers need padded crates and a tail-lift vehicle. Alina to confirm the venue's load-in window with Pellman Stageworks. The confidential courier hand-over instruction is recorded below.

drop instructions, hahip-badug: the quenox ralath courier leaves the kaseth fraiel rusiel tameth belys istdor ralion giliel ledger at gate 7830 under passcode 165413